Team Spirit defeated Tundra Esports at PGL Arlington Major 2022
Danil ChepilLet's take a look at the results of the first game day of the PGL Arlington Major 2022 group stage, which will be the final tournament of the season before The International. Team Spirit made a small sensation by beating Tundra Esports. Evil Geniuses today without victories. Natus Vincere beat beastcoast 2:0.
As a reminder, all group stage matches are played in the best of 2 format.
Team Aster vs Entity
The Entity team continues to pick heroes in the first position that are better suited for the third. If it worked against Natus Vincere, it did not work against Aster, although they had chances to win both the first and the second.
Team Aster 2:0
BOOM Esports vs Evil Geniuses
Evil Geniuses cannot find their game, the team lost to not the strongest opponent in the face of BOOM Esports, but on the second map they had good chances to snatch the first won map in their favor.
BOOM Espoers 2:0 Evil Geniuses
Tundra Esports vs Team Spirit
Team Spirit cannot but please with their game and high-quality choice of heroes. Both maps against Tundra Esports looked like they won at the draft stage. On the first map, TORONTOTOKYO did Rampage on Shadow Fiend. On the second map, YATOROGOD collected Hand of Midas on Phantom Lancer and had a lot of gold, drafting Tundra could not do anything with his hero.
Tundra Esports 0:2 Team Spirit
Natus Vincere vs beastcoast
The team from South America lost the first map when they had an advantage of about 15k gold. The Born to Win keep picking very strange heroes. NAVI was very lucky to win the first map with Anti-Mage, but if beastcoast hadn't made several cancerous mistakes, Solo and the company would have had one point less. The second map was won by NAVI from the laning stage, Monkey King and Keeper of the Light had a lot. The Born to Win finished the game in their favor at the 32nd minute.
Natus Vincere 2:0 beastcoast

PGL Arlington Major 2022 will take place August 4-14 in North America at Esports Stadium Arlington. The total prize fund of the championship will be $500,000. Seventeen participants of the last Major tournament will compete for the title of champion, 820 rating points of the DPC 2021/2022 season, which will help them get to The International 2022.
